Newspapers
  • Local
    The newspaper is a reliable source of jobs. At each office, we make available the daily local newspapers for your use.

  • State
    Various State-wide newspapers have extensive employment sections published regularly. These papers are available for your use at your local Sarina Russo Job Access office. Free usage is also available at your local library.

  • National
    The Australian has daily employment sections specialising in certain industries. These are available for free usage through your library.

  • Government
    The Government Gazette is a government publication that lists all government positions, and is published regularly. It is available from the GoPrint office in Brisbane City or you may be able to access it online.

Internet - Australian Job Search (AJS)

The AJS is a listing of all jobs available throughout Australia across all Job Network Providers. Some employers also list their jobs here directly. The AJS is available through Centrelink and Sarina Russo Job Access offices. It is advisable to check the screens every day as new jobs are listed daily.

If you have a computer with an Internet facility, the address is: jobsearch.gov.au. The Internet may provide many other avenues and contacts for employment.


Cold Canvassing

Cold canvassing or cold calling can be done via the mail or by visiting possible employers without making appointments. Cold canvassing gives you an opportunity to market yourself directly to employers. Often gaining a job is a matter of being in the right place at the right time (some employer’s still place ads and notices in their window advertising vacancies). Cold canvassing demonstrates that you are keen and eager to work. Many people gain work through this method.

Dress appropriately when cold canvassing – present yourself as you would if you were going for an actual interview.


Word of Mouth Advertising

Often it is not what you know but whom you know. Utilise your circle of friends and family and ensure they keep you in mind when they hear of vacancies. We know that sometimes you do not want people to know that you are unemployed – but in today’s society, people are more sympathetic with your situation. Instead of using the term, "unemployed" say "I am between jobs at the moment". It sounds much more positive.
